Kimberly Raby, LMHC
Licensed Mental Health Counselor
Areas of Speciality include Adult Children of Alcoholics, Adolescent Therapy, relationship issues, depression, and anxiety.
Kim Raby started her therapeutic journey at the age of 14, when she began working on her own healing process. Growing up in an alcoholic family, she soon realized the effects of family dysfunction and how it persists within relationships and adulthood. As a result, her passion is now to bring healing, insight, and growth to other individuals who not only struggle in relationships, but also those who struggle alone.
Kim's specialties in therapy include Adult Children of Alcoholics, Adolescent Therapy, relationship issues, depression, and anxiety. She is currently becoming certified in Imago therapy to continue to facilitate healing Dialogues between couples.
Kim completed her Master's in Education at the University of Central Florida in the Counselor Education program, with a concentration in Mental Health and Marriage and Family Therapy. While in school, she worked with the Center for Drug-Free Living's New Horizon program, offering individual, group, and family therapy to adolescents in need at a local high school.
In her spare time, Kim enjoys cooking, running, and spending time with family and friends.
